Output 63925e71031721bf2f6af60b5186f835d10a8ee79fa37bbd6bdf1734b48b6f56:97

value
18529
script pubkey
OP_0 OP_PUSHBYTES_32 30ec84362aa40ce448b5534c696c766886e36a3c02c558f915aee9f2364c6aec
address
bc1qxrkggd325sxwgj942dxxjmrkdzrwx63uqtz437g44m5lydjvdtkq72jpuj
transaction
63925e71031721bf2f6af60b5186f835d10a8ee79fa37bbd6bdf1734b48b6f56
spent
true